>>4032382That, and you can use items to fix/override a bunch of stats anyway>19str belt from Ribald>18 dex gloves from the ghouls in the sewers>18 cha ring from Aerie's introductionAll that really matters are CON, INT and WIS, and the latter two are only useful for casters and not dying to mind flayers (where 18 is functionally identical to 16)
>>4032656Con also improves 3 of your saves as a dwarf/halfling and 2 as a gnome, and I think you need 18 to get the full 5 bonus (but it also can't take your save below 0 before bonuses, so there might be some class related reasons you don't actually need 18), but I might be wrong. Also if you start at 18 and collect the tomes/tears of bhaal/lum the mad shit you could get to a point where you get regeneration from high con (I think that starts at 20) which is pretty convenient. Dex on the other hand barely does anything after 18. I think you need to get to like 21 or 22 to get another AC pointAs for charisma, I think it's just a handful of dialogue choices and slightly better quest rewards.
